er! its stock hatch not formula 1. Quite frankly unless you are doing something thats either in the shady area of the rules or disallowed, you can guarantee the other cars will have done it....

You might have an edge with a super expensive ecu like a Motec with lots of load points to get the most out the engine map but other than that....
You are not fitting a megasquirt are you?

As for the engine. At best you might be allowed to blueprint (cant be bother ed to read the rules) but if you create a noticeably faster car expect your competitors to check your car over very carefully and request the scrutineers to do the same.
